Map the full value stream of a recurring process to make the ratio of value-adding time to total elapsed time visible, because waste is invisible until measured.
Why This Is a Principle
This follows from Human memory of task duration is systematically biased and (duration memory is biased) and Knowledge that exists only in tacit form degrades without (knowledge degrades without externalization). Value stream mapping externalizes the process so you can see wait times and waste that subjective experience obscures. The principle prescribes measurement as the prerequisite to improvement.
